Its official! 'Cruel Intentions' is getting a sequel.
Sources revealed that NBC has ordered a pilot of the TV sequel to Cruel intentions that will be written by the original movie's writer-director Roger Kumble along with 'Cruel Intentions The Musical' creators Jordan Ross and Lindsey Rosin, reports E! Online.
The new show, that will not feature any singing, will follow the son of Ryan Philippe's Sebastian and Reese Witherspoon's Annette, who was conceived before Sebastian's tragic death.
Now, 16 years later, their son, Bash, will stumble upon his late father's journal and learn of the family legacy he never knew existed.
